    There are a lot of advantages to using risc-v over x86. Using a risc instruction set is key to how M1 works. There’s a great explanation here, but basically what it comes down to is that having fixed size instructions allows easily and predictably chopping up incoming instructions into blocks and then checking if they have any inter-dependencies. Any instructions that don’t can be executed in parallel. This is something that’s not possible to do with a cisc architecture.

    If Chinese companies abandon x86/arm architectures then they will also be able to abandon all the baggage associated with them the way Apple did with M1. Starting fresh opens up possibilities for efficient SoC architectures that don’t need a bus and have shared memory between different processing components.
